If you’re looking to save on a portable air conditioner this summer, the Prime Day sale could be a wise time to buy. Without a discount, some of the best air conditioners can set you back anywhere between £300 to £1,000 (depending on the model and its British Thermal Units, or BTUs – the higher the number, the more oomph).

Do you need an Amazon Prime subscription for Prime Day?

The short answer is yes – if you want to access the Amazon Prime Day deals, you will need an Amazon Prime account. An Amazon Prime membership will cost £8.99 a month and gives you access to benefits beyond the Prime Day sale, such as free shipping and early access to the retailer’s lightning deals. If you’re not sure whether you want to sign up just yet, you can choose to sign up for a free 30-day trial, which means you can cancel it at any time before the 30 days are up.
